    1. Shilin Night Market

    For the uninitiated, Shilin Night Market is Taipei’s biggest and probably most famous night market. The many small streets and alleys are packed with street food you can probably smell from a mile away. Apart from there, you can pick up almost any kind of product you want. From electronics, bags, shoes, jewelry and of course some of the trendiest clothes!
    Address: No. 101, Jihe Rd, Shilin District, Taipei City, Taiwan 111
    Nearest station: Jiantan MRT Station
    Opening hours: Most stalls start setting up their stalls at 4pm but we recommend going between 9pm to midnight where the market is in full swing.

    2. Wu Fen Pu

    If Bangkok has Platinum Mall, Taipei’s equivalent is Wu Fen Pu! This wholesale shopping area is the place to score some of the cheapest loots in Taipei. With over a hundred stores  selling apparel, it’s not hard to find a whole new wardrobe here. When we say cheap, we mean cheap. You can buy a T shirt for as low was USD 3.50!
    P.S. We hear the best day to visit is a Tuesday. You should definitely also avoid Mondays as that is the day they are usually busy restocking.
    Address: Yongji Street, Xinyi District, Taipei City, Taiwan 110
    Nearest Station: Song Shan MRT Station

    3. Ximending

    Ximending, helmed the Harajuku of Taipei, is the best place to get the trendiest items! With stores like Uniqlo and ABC Mart as well as local brands at every turn, you’ll be spoilt for choice. If you’re an unwilling friend who got dragged to go shopping, don’t worry! There are bars, tattoo alleys and even IMAX theatres for you to kill time while the rest shop away.
    Cure those hunger pangs and make your way to Ah Chong Mian Xian and get a taste of the Flour Rice Noodle, a famous Taiwanese meal loved by both locals and tourists alike! 
    Address: Shi-men Ting, Taipei City, Taiwan 108
    Nearest station: Xi Men MRT Station

    4. East Metro Mall

    The East Metro Mall is conveniently located near 2 MRT stations, making it extremely convenient to squeeze in a quick shopping pit stop. This huge underground mall is home to cheap boutiques selling apparel, cute novelty items and so much more. Some say prices here are even cheaper than night markets.
    Visitors who’re in for a food trip will have no problem finding delicious selections here as well! For breakfast, Well Cafe offers fluffy pancakes and fresh juices to kickstart your morning. For an authentic Taiwanese cuisine experience, Beef One Beef Noodles happens to be a local favorite. Alternatively, you can also opt to just pop in Cuiqu Coffee for a cup of joe! 
    Address: No. 77, Section 1, Zhongxiao East Rd., Da-an Dist, Taipei City, Taiwan 106
    Nearest station: Zhongxiao Fuxing MRT Station or Zhongxiao Donghua MRT Station

    5. Guanghua Market

    If you’re not into apparel and rather shop for gadgets then Guanghua Market is the place for you. This six story building has a mind-boggling range of electronic products. If you’re a techie, this will be your heaven.
    P.S. Don’t forget to bargain to get the best price!
    Address: No. 8, Section 3, Civic Blvd, Zhongzheng District, Taipei City, Taiwan 100
    Nearest station: Zhongxiao Xinsheng MRT Station

    6. Eslite Xin Yi

    For the bookworms, we haven’t forgotten about you! Your pilgrimage to Eslite Xin Yi, the biggest bookstore in Taiwan might just be your favorite part of the trip. This 24 hour bookstore is located near the Taipei 101 and we’d definitely suggest grabbing a book to read before heading up to the observatory and waiting for the sunset.
    This mega bookstore houses a Japanese bookstore, an arts bookstore, a children’s bookstore, a discovery museum and even a themed restaurant. 
    But before you venture out into a seemingly endless world of books. you might want to indulge in some tasty options surrounding Eslit Xin Yi! For some recommendations, check out Mucho Happiness or 7TeaHouse for some milk tea and dessert, Red 99 or Mu Chili Hotpot for some spicy hot pot and Hu Tao Traditional Taiwanese Cuisine
    Address: No. 11, Songgao Rd, Xinyi District, Taipei City, Taiwan 110
    Nearest station: Zhongxiao Dunhua MRT Station

    7. Taipei Handicraft Promotion Center

    Photo credit: Meet Taiwan
    After you return from a long trip, while people always like to ask how the trip was, they’re probably just trying to suss out if you’ve got them any souvenirs! Well, not to worry, the Taipei Handicraft Promotion Centre just might be the best place to buy some. This non profit centre has a huge array of handicrafts on display that we’re sure every family member, colleague or friend will love.
    Address: No. 1, Xuzhou Rd, Zhongzheng District, Taipei City, Taiwan 100
    Nearest station: NTU Hospital MRT Station

    8. Longshan Temple Underground Shopping Bazaar

    Image credit: Frozen Light
    Longshan Temple is more than just an ancient temple! This giant underground shopping bazaar is the perfect place to pick up traditional trinkets you won’t find anywhere else. A highlight for us is definitely the row of fortune tellers. If you’re curious about your future, just slide some cash across and you’ll find out!

    10. Core Pacific Living Mall

    The Core Pacific, also known as the Living Mall, is one of Taipei’s most famous shopping centres. Apart from its unique architectural design, there is a huge variety of shops catering to shoppers of all wallet sizes.
    P.S. There are many child friendly activities like indoor playgrounds, laser tag and even go kart tracks to keep the little ones entertained!
    Address: No. 138, Section 4, Bade Rd, Songshan District, Taipei City, Taiwan 105
    Nearest station: Nanjing Sanmin MRT Station
